我正在尝试设置cassandra 3.11.6.1 (并尝试使用3.11.4.1),但无法使其正常工作。在yaml配置中,我将提交日志、提示、数据和saved_cache的目录值设置为另一个根目录,但在日志中,似乎cassandra并没有处理它,因为它试图打开默认conf根目录中的目录:
WARN [HintsWriteExecutor:1] 2020-05-06 11:30:34,864 NativeLibrary.java:306 - open(/var/lib/cassandra/hints, O_RDONLY) failed, errno (2).
ERROR [HintsWriteExecutor:1] 2020-05-06 11:30:34,864 HintsCatalog.java:167 - Unable to open directory /var/lib/cassandra/hints组/所有者设置正确,chmod为0777,以避免任何用户权限问题。我尝试的最后一件事是创建一个symlink /var/lib/cassandra,指向我的数据存储目录,但它不会改变任何东西。
除了默认目录配置之外,是否可以使用其他目录配置?是否有人已经面对并解决了这个问题?(请告诉我怎么做)
发布于 2020-05-26 20:25:18
问题是,即使您在/etc/cassandra中创建了自己的cassandra.yaml,cassandra也会读取/etc/cassandra/default.conf/cassandra.yaml
https://stackoverflow.com/questions/61632155
复制相似问题